Monitorujte Raspberry Pi přes Checkmk

Monitorujte Raspberry Pi Pres Checkmk



Checkmk umožňuje monitorovat systémové služby, aplikace, servery, cloudovou infrastrukturu a další. Tento software je vyvinut v Pythonu a C++ a používají jej IT odborníci po celém světě. Své systémové aktivity můžete sledovat ve svém webovém prohlížeči, který lze otevřít po nastavení tohoto nástroje.

V tomto článku vám ukážeme kompletní postup instalace a nastavení krok za krokem Checkmk na vašem systému Raspberry Pi.

Jak monitorovat Raspberry Pi Linux prostřednictvím Checkmk

Checkmk má open-source edici, kterou si můžete snadno stáhnout z webu GitHub a pro provedení celého procesu postupujte podle níže uvedených kroků:







Krok 1: Stáhněte si Checkmk Debian File

Nejprve si stáhněte Checkmk nejnovější vydání souboru Debian ze zdroje GitHub pomocí následujícího příkazu:



$ wget https: // github.com / chrisss404 / check-mk-arm / vydání / stažení / 2.1.0p15 / check-mk-raw-2.1.0p15_0.bullseye_armhf.deb



Nezapomeňte zkontrolovat nejnovější Checkmk uvolnění tady a poté si příslušnou verzi stáhněte.





Poznámka: Výše uvedený příkaz se provádí na 32Bit Raspberry Pi OS.

Krok 2: Nainstalujte balíček Checkmk Debian

Nyní k instalaci Checkmk Balíček Debian, ujistěte se, že balíček, který stahujete, je v domovském adresáři, aby bylo možné úspěšně použít následující příkaz pro instalaci Checkmk .deb nebo poskytněte úplnou cestu.



$ sudo apt Nainstalujte . / check-mk-raw-2.1.0p15_0.bullseye_armhf.deb -Y

Incase, pokud se setkáte s podobnou chybou, jako je ta, která je uvedena níže:

Opravte to spuštěním následujícího příkazu:

$ sudo apt Nainstalujte --chybí oprava

Po spuštění výše uvedeného příkazu musíte znovu provést instalační příkaz apt, abyste mohli úspěšně nainstalovat Checkmk na systém Raspberry Pi.

Krok 4: Potvrďte instalaci Checkmk

Pro potvrzení Checkmk instalace, můžete použít následující příkaz verze:

$ omd verze

Krok 5: Spusťte Checkmk na Raspberry Pi

Začít Checkmk na Raspberry Pi postupujte podle níže uvedeného 'omd' příkaz:

$ sudo omd start

Krok 6: Vytvořte monitorovací web

Teď dál Checkmk , musíte vytvořit stránku, kde lze sledovat všechny vaše systémové informace. Web můžete snadno vytvořit pomocí následujícího příkazu:

$ sudo omd vytvořit < jméno stránky >

Pojďme nahradit s linuxový_web:

$ sudo omd vytvořit linux_site

Můžete použít libovolný název webu.

Výše uvedený příkaz vygeneruje web s přihlašovacími údaji. K tomuto webu se dostanete z prohlížeče Raspberry Pi tak, že nejprve spustíte web pomocí následujícího příkazu:

$ sudo omd start linux_site

Poté přejděte do prohlížeče Raspberry Pi a zadejte adresu http://hostname/<site_name> .

Přihlaste se pomocí přihlašovacích údajů, které vám byly přiděleny po vytvoření webu.

Krok 7: Instalace agenta na monitorovací server

Chcete-li zahájit monitorování na systému Raspberry Pi, musíte nainstalovat Agenta, který vám může pomoci tím, že vám poskytne několik užitečných informací o Raspberry Pi. Existují různé agenty, které můžete nainstalovat, ale zde vám ukážu postup instalace agenta na Raspberry Pi.

Před provedením tohoto procesu však musíte změnit heslo z 'Uživatel' sekce.

Nastavte silné heslo.

Nyní přejděte k 'Založit' sekce a vyberte 'Linux' možnost, protože používáme systém Raspberry Pi.

Tam budete agentem. Agenta si můžete stáhnout 'že' soubor kliknutím na něj.

Zkontrolujte adresář pro stahování, kde je nainstalován soubor deb agenta. V mém případě je to v domovském adresáři a musíme tento soubor přenést do umístění „/omd/sites//tmp“ protože instalujete tohoto agenta pro svůj web. Pro přenos do umístění vašeho webu použijte následující příkaz:

$ sudo mv check-mk-agent-2.1.0p15- 1 _all.deb / omd / stránky /< jméno stránky >/ tmp

Nahradit :

$ sudo mv check-mk-agent-2.1.0p15- 1 _all.deb / omd / stránky / linuxové stránky / tmp

Nyní přejděte na svůj web /tmp adresář pomocí 'CD' příkaz:

$ CD / omd / stránky / linuxové stránky / tmp

Nainstalujte balíček agent deb pomocí následujícího příkazu:

$ sudo apt Nainstalujte . / check-mk-agent_2.1.0p15- 1 _all.deb

Po instalaci přejděte na 'Hostitelé' možnost v 'Založit' sekce.

Klikněte na „Přidat hostitele k monitorování“ volba.

Vyberte název hostitele, zadejte síťovou adresu jako IP adresu Raspberry Pi a klikněte na 'Uložit a přejít na konfiguraci služby' volba.

Poznámka: Použijte 'hostname -I' příkaz k nalezení IP adresy.

Vyberte si služby podle svého výběru pomocí '+' nebo můžete jít s 'Přijmout vše' možnost výběru všech služeb.

Přejít na Checkmk dashboard znovu, abyste viděli změny.

Klikněte na 'Služby' možnost v 'Přehled' sekce, kde najdete seznam služeb, kde můžete sledovat své zdroje Raspberry Pi, jako je zatížení procesoru, využití a mnoho dalšího.

V tuto chvíli jste úspěšně nainstalovali agenta pro monitorování služeb na Raspberry Pi.

Závěr

Checkmk je cenným nástrojem pro sledování vašich zdrojů Raspberry Pi, jako je zatížení CPU, využití CPU, síť, souborový systém a mnoho dalšího. Tento nástroj můžete nainstalovat pomocí balíčku Debian. Po instalaci musíte vytvořit web pomocí 'omd' a spusťte web, abyste jej úspěšně načetli do prohlížeče Raspberry Pi s přihlašovacími údaji. Před instalací agenta musíte změnit heslo, aby bylo možné úspěšně sledovat vaše zdroje Raspberry Pi.